DIAION WA21J

Product identification
- Grade Name: DIAION™ WA21J
- Type: Weak Base Anion
- Matrix: Styrene-DVB, Porous
- Functional Group: Polyamine
- Ionic Form: Free Base
DIAION™ WA21J is a polyamine type weakly basic anion exchange resin with high total anion exchange capacity, excellent regeneration efficiency, and mechanical strength. It is recommended for removing strong mineral acids from water.
Typical Properties
- Shipping Density: 650 g/L
- Mean Particle Size: 610 μm
- Particle Density: 1.07 g/mL
- Total Swelling (FB to Cl⁻): 23 %
- Water Content: 40 - 52 %
- Whole Bead Count: 95 % min.
- Total Exchange Capacity: 2.0 meq/mL min.
- Particle Size Distribution on 1180 μm: 5 % max.
- Particle Size Distribution thr. 300 μm: 1 % max.
- Effective Size: 0.40 mm min.
- Uniformity Coefficient: 1.6 max.
Recommended Operating Conditions
- Maximum Operating Temperature: 100 °C
- Operating pH Range: 0 - 9
- Minimum Bed Depth: 800 mm
- Service Flow Rate: 10 - 40 m/h
Regenerant
- Regenerant: NaOH
- Regenerant Concentration: 1 - 4 % NaOH
- Regenerant Level: 120 % of ionic load
- Regenerant Flow Rate: 2 - 6 m/h
- Total Rinse Requirement: 5 - 10 BV
